Year 8 Indonesian

Rumah Adat 2025

This semester in Indonesian we have been exploring one of the most central aspects that God has placed within culture and that is family. We have been focusing specifically on relationships, housing, clothing and food, exploring the vibrancy and flavours of Indonesian life!

 

As a part of this focus on family, students in Year 8 Indonesian were invited to choose a project from amongst these three options:

·       A traditional house constructed of icy pole sticks and cardboard.

·       A batik tote bag – using traditional batik patterns and symbols.

·       A performance using Angklung – a traditional musical instrument.

 

Amazing houses were built demonstrating Indonesian cultural responses to both climate and family needs. The batik bags were beautifully painted using traditional patterns and designs. There were 2 Angklung performances with both groups playing their traditional instruments along with very modern songs. It was a great cultural experience for us all!
